Career and Affiliations
Recorded occupations include politician[6] and diplomat[7]. Positions held include senator of the Kingdom of Italy[10], a position[28], in Kingdom of Italy[29], founded in 1861[30] and ambassador of Italy to Bulgaria[11].
Recognition
Awards received include Knight of the Order of the Crown of Italy[13], a grade of an order[31], in Kingdom of Italy[32]; knight of the Order of Saints Maurice and Lazarus[14], a grade of an order[33], in Duchy of Savoy[34]; Officer of the Order of the Crown of Italy[15]; Officer of the Order of Saints Maurice and Lazarus[16]; commander of the Order of the Crown of Italy[17], a grade of an order[35], in Kingdom of Italy[36]; and Commander of the Order of Saints Maurice and Lazarus[18].
